Joo Casino and Australian Gambling Laws – A Regional Breakdown
Australia’s Interactive Gambling Act 2001 (IGA) heavily restricts interactive casino services offered to residents. Joo Casino, like many international operators, must be assessed against these rules. The key factor is whether the service is licensed to accept Australian players and what type of games it offers. Below are the critical regional distinctions every user should note.
- The IGA prohibits unlicensed interactive casinos from offering real-money slots, table games, and other instant-win products to Australian citizens.
- Sports betting and lotto are generally exempt if the provider holds a valid Australian licence, but Joo Casino primarily focuses on casino-style games.
- Each state (e.g., New South Wales, Victoria, Queensland, Western Australia) may have additional enforcement actions or licensing requirements for operators targeting their residents.
- Some operators use offshore jurisdictions (like Curacao or Malta) to offer services; however, Australian authorities actively block and penalise such sites when identified.
- Payment processors often refuse transactions linked to unlicensed casinos, which can cause deposit or withdrawal issues for Australian users.
- Players themselves are not typically prosecuted under the IGA, but the operator’s liability is high.
- Northern Territory and other states have different enforcement priorities, but the federal law sets a uniform baseline.
Geolocation Checks – How Joo Casino Verifies Your Location
To comply with its own terms and potentially with Australian restrictions, Joo Casino may employ geolocation verification systems. This is a standard practice among online operators to confirm that a user is in a jurisdiction where the service is permitted. For Australian users, this process can be inconsistent.
What Happens During a Geolocation Check with Joo Casino
When you attempt to log in or start a game, the site uses your IP address, GPS data (if on mobile), and Wi-Fi signal information to determine your physical location. If you are in a restricted area, access may be denied or certain features disabled. Australian players should understand that even if the site is accessible, the operator might be operating in a grey zone legally.
- Your IP address is compared against a database of Australian and international IP ranges.
- Mobile devices may prompt you to enable location services for casino-related apps or mobile pages.
- VPNs or proxy services are often detected and can result in account suspension or forfeiture of any winnings.
- If you travel interstate, your access rights may change depending on the local enforcement landscape.
- Some providers use third-party services (e.g., GeoComply) for real-time verification; Joo Casino may use similar tools.

Software Providers and Regional Exclusions at Joo Casino
Major developers like Microgaming, NetEnt, and Playtech often have clauses in their licensing agreements that restrict distribution to countries where the operator lacks a valid licence. Since most international casino sites are not individually licensed in Australia, many high-profile game titles are unavailable to Australian players. Joo Casino may still offer them, but this could be a compliance risk for the provider.
- Slots from Pragmatic Play, Hacksaw Gaming, and Evolution are commonly found but may have geo-blocks on specific titles.
- Live dealer tables are usually streamed from studios in Europe or Asia and are technically accessible from Australia, but legal grey areas exist.
- Progressive jackpot networks often exclude Australian IP addresses to avoid IGA complications.
- Demo play is generally unrestricted, but real-money access is the core issue.
